Beez, you are welcome. Remember to leave the protective vinyl coating on the Lexan while you cut it and buff the edges. Then remove the coating from both sides so that you can see where the panel is relative to the fork downtube and your windshield. Mark the top hole and drill it. Put one screw through the hole and into the lower mounting braket top hole. Then mark the second hole and drill it. be sure to pay attention to keeping the inside edge paralel to your fork tube. Drill the second hole and use that piece for a template for the other side then it is just a matter of bolting it all together. Enjoy.
